인터넷은 어떻게 작동하는지HTTP는 무엇인지
-대칭키와 비대치키를 기반으로브라우저 동작원리DNS와 작동원리- 도메인 네임은 무엇인지
- 호스팅은 무엇인지
✅도메인 네임은 무엇인지 알아보자.
- IP란 인터넷에 연결되어 있는 장치(컴퓨터, 스마트폰, 타블릿, 서버 등등)들이 각각의 장치를 식별할 수 있는 주소를 의미한다.
- 예, 115.68.24.88, 192.168.0.1.
WHAT IS❓
우리가 구글닷컴 회사의 서버에 접속할 때 보통 115.68.24.88같은 IP 주소가 아닌 google.com을 이용하는데 이러한 문자의 형태를 domain name이라 한다.
- 도메인 네임이란? 넓은 의미로는 네트워크상에서 컴퓨터를 식별하는 호스트 명가리키며, 좁은 의미에서는 도메인 레지스트리에게서 등록된 이름을 의미한다.
WHY USE❓
- 인터넷 상에서 다른 단말에 접근하기 위해 쓰였던 IP는 사람이 이해하고 기억하기 어렵기 때문에 이를 위해서 각 IP에 이름을 부여할 수 있도록 한 것이 도메인이다.
- DNS 구조는 Root, Top-Level, Second-Level, Sub의 위계 구조를 갖는다.
- 해당 부분을 담당하는 컴퓨터(DNS 서버)가 각각 존재하며, DNS는 서버는 Root에서 시작해서 Sub로 거슬러 올라가며 IP를 탐색하는 과정을 거친다.
- Domain Name의 구조를 살펴보면 DNS가 도메인 이름을 IP 주소로 변환하여 브라우저에 전달하는 역할과 그 과정에 대해서 이해할 수 있다.